At MIT, the provost is in good companyProvost Anantha Chandrakasan serves as MIT’s chief academic and budget officer, driving excellence in education and research across the Institute with the support of the Office of the Provost. The provost’s team provides essential services for MIT faculty and staff—from campus planning to coordinating international activities to promoting the arts.
